Output 8fb83b62e8ed9c136e1be86ed192a00470a363f498a9832a97a71e226173aa26:0

value
13503550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2df5054db38ed345b6f4e82e7310daae0b02953 OP_EQUAL
address
3KTQXsc9c75neARw7CgCyeZn7WqzxpEydN
transaction
8fb83b62e8ed9c136e1be86ed192a00470a363f498a9832a97a71e226173aa26
confirmations
340285
spent
true